https://github.com/ajv-validator/ajv
ajv json-schema validator
Score: 38.422760122313534
Last synced: about 7 hours ago
JSON representation
Repository metadata:
The fastest JSON schema Validator. Supports JSON Schema draft-04/06/07/2019-09/2020-12 and JSON Type Definition (RFC8927)
- Host: GitHub
- URL: https://github.com/ajv-validator/ajv
- Owner: ajv-validator
- License: mit
- Created: 2015-05-19T23:23:32.000Z (over 10 years ago)
- Default Branch: master
- Last Pushed: 2026-01-19T18:18:35.000Z (19 days ago)
- Last Synced: 2026-02-05T14:40:35.570Z (2 days ago)
- Topics: ajv, json-schema, validator
- Language: TypeScript
- Homepage: https://ajv.js.org
- Size: 35.8 MB
- Stars: 14,573
- Watchers: 108
- Forks: 934
- Open Issues: 311
-
Metadata Files:
- Readme: README.md
- Contributing: CONTRIBUTING.md
- Funding: .github/FUNDING.yml
- License: LICENSE
- Code of conduct: CODE_OF_CONDUCT.md
- Codeowners: .github/CODEOWNERS
- Security: docs/security.md
-
Funding:
- Github: epoberezkin
- Tidelift: npm/ajv
- Open collective: ajv
Owner metadata:
- Name: Ajv JSON schema validator
- Login: ajv-validator
- Email:
- Kind: organization
- Description: Ajv: the fastest JSON validator. Supports JSON Schema draft-04/06/07/2019-09/2020-12 and JSON Type Definition (RFC8927)
- Website: https://ajv.js.org/
- Location:
- Twitter:
- Company:
- Icon url: https://avatars.githubusercontent.com/u/46839968?v=4
- Repositories: 15
- Last Synced at: 2024-05-21T03:29:39.099Z
- Profile URL: https://github.com/ajv-validator
GitHub Events
Total
- Create event: 1
- Discussion event: 1
- Fork event: 58
- Issue comment event: 119
- Issues event: 53
- Pull request event: 26
- Pull request review comment event: 1
- Pull request review event: 4
- Push event: 5
- Watch event: 642
- Total: 910
Last Year
- Create event: 1
- Discussion event: 1
- Fork event: 39
- Issue comment event: 56
- Issues event: 28
- Pull request event: 12
- Pull request review comment event: 1
- Pull request review event: 2
- Push event: 1
- Watch event: 394
- Total: 535
Committers metadata
Last synced: 3 days ago
Total Commits: 2,282
Total Committers: 211
Avg Commits per committer: 10.815
Development Distribution Score (DDS): 0.228
Commits in past year: 0
Committers in past year: 0
Avg Commits per committer in past year: 0.0
Development Distribution Score (DDS) in past year: 0.0
| Name | Commits | |
|---|---|---|
| Evgeny Poberezkin | e****n@m****m | 1761 |
| greenkeeper[bot] | g****] | 45 |
| Efim Poberezkin | 8****n | 37 |
| Erik Brinkman | e****n@g****m | 28 |
| Evgeny Poberezkin | e****n@m****k | 24 |
| Jason Ian Green | j****n | 23 |
| greenkeeperio-bot | s****t@g****o | 21 |
| dependabot[bot] | 4****] | 20 |
| dependabot-preview[bot] | 2****] | 16 |
| pbug90 | p****0@p****m | 14 |
| Blake Embrey | h****o@b****m | 12 |
| Gajus Kuizinas | g****s@g****m | 7 |
| sambauers | s****m@w****u | 6 |
| Meir Rotstein | m****r@r****l | 6 |
| Vasil Rangelov | b****t@g****m | 4 |
| Graham Lea | g****m@g****m | 4 |
| Dominik Moritz | d****z@g****m | 4 |
| will Farrell | w****l@g****m | 4 |
| Andy Scott | a****y@g****m | 3 |
| Danila Shutov | d****v@y****u | 3 |
| Marc MacLeod | M****c@M****l | 3 |
| Brian Stack | b****k@m****m | 3 |
| Elsaid Achraf | 6****0 | 3 |
| Francisco Morais | 3****s | 3 |
| Igor Savin | i****n@l****m | 3 |
| Philipp Thuerwaechter | p****u@t****e | 3 |
| RadiationSickness | T****1@g****m | 3 |
| Rouven Weßling | r****n@c****m | 3 |
| Efe Barlas | 4****s | 3 |
| Marshall Cottrell | m****7@m****m | 2 |
| and 181 more... | ||
Issue and Pull Request metadata
Last synced: about 7 hours ago
Total issues: 485
Total pull requests: 299
Average time to close issues: 5 months
Average time to close pull requests: 3 months
Total issue authors: 431
Total pull request authors: 78
Average comments per issue: 3.71
Average comments per pull request: 1.2
Merged pull request: 106
Bot issues: 0
Bot pull requests: 101
Past year issues: 30
Past year pull requests: 11
Past year average time to close issues: 1 day
Past year average time to close pull requests: about 3 hours
Past year issue authors: 29
Past year pull request authors: 6
Past year average comments per issue: 0.53
Past year average comments per pull request: 0.0
Past year merged pull request: 0
Past year bot issues: 0
Past year bot pull requests: 0
Top Issue Authors
- theahura (7)
- ktn05 (5)
- epoberezkin (5)
- loynoir (5)
- budarin (3)
- Jekyle944 (3)
- Truonghau83 (3)
- mattfysh (3)
- mbroadst (3)
- bricejar (3)
- slifty (3)
- denisovan31415 (2)
- caub (2)
- ghost (2)
- RiddhiShah23 (2)
Top Pull Request Authors
- dependabot[bot] (99)
- jasoniangreen (58)
- epoberezkin (10)
- rotu (8)
- gurgunday (8)
- VanillaMaster (4)
- egfx-notifications (4)
- monteiro-renato (4)
- benasher44 (4)
- Fdawgs (3)
- erikbrinkman (3)
- romdej (2)
- zekth (2)
- wetneb (2)
- NitantP (2)
Top Issue Labels
- enhancement (126)
- bug report (104)
- usage (72)
- typescript (58)
- limitation (41)
- compatibility (31)
- missing info (20)
- wontfix (18)
- installation (18)
- question (10)
- docs (9)
- json schema (7)
- thinking (6)
- OK (5)
- duplicate (4)
- bug (4)
- dependency (3)
- invalid (3)
- test (3)
- feature (2)
- option (2)
- help wanted (2)
- breaking (1)
- bounty (1)
Top Pull Request Labels
- dependency (101)
- OK (7)
- needs changes (4)
- ✓ (1)
Package metadata
- Total packages: 9
-
Total downloads:
- npm: 809,010,197 last-month
- Total docker downloads: 14,670,535,026
- Total dependent packages: 14,585 (may contain duplicates)
- Total dependent repositories: 1,087,717 (may contain duplicates)
- Total versions: 531
- Total maintainers: 8
- Total advisories: 1
npmjs.org: ajv
Another JSON Schema Validator
- Homepage: https://ajv.js.org
- Licenses: MIT
- Latest release: 8.17.1 (published over 1 year ago)
- Last Synced: 2026-02-03T19:20:13.238Z (4 days ago)
- Versions: 355
- Dependent Packages: 14,548
- Dependent Repositories: 1,087,714
- Downloads: 809,010,180 Last month
- Docker Downloads: 14,670,535,026
-
Rankings:
- Downloads: 0.001%
- Docker downloads count: 0.004%
- Dependent packages count: 0.008%
- Dependent repos count: 0.031%
- Average: 0.377%
- Stargazers count: 0.903%
- Forks count: 1.317%
- Maintainers (2)
-
Funding:
- type: github
- url: https://github.com/sponsors/epoberezkin
- Advisories:
proxy.golang.org: github.com/ajv-validator/ajv
- Homepage:
- Documentation: https://pkg.go.dev/github.com/ajv-validator/ajv#section-documentation
- Licenses: mit
- Latest release: v8.17.1+incompatible (published over 1 year ago)
- Last Synced: 2026-01-31T14:37:53.720Z (7 days ago)
- Versions: 124
- Dependent Packages: 0
- Dependent Repositories: 1
-
Rankings:
- Stargazers count: 0.551%
- Forks count: 0.904%
- Average: 3.675%
- Dependent repos count: 4.794%
- Dependent packages count: 8.453%
repo1.maven.org: org.webjars.npm:ajv
WebJar for ajv
- Homepage: https://www.webjars.org
- Documentation: https://appdoc.app/artifact/org.webjars.npm/ajv/
- Licenses: MIT
- Latest release: 8.17.1 (published 10 months ago)
- Last Synced: 2026-01-31T14:38:21.961Z (7 days ago)
- Versions: 38
- Dependent Packages: 35
- Dependent Repositories: 1
-
Rankings:
- Dependent packages count: 1.837%
- Stargazers count: 2.029%
- Forks count: 5.83%
- Average: 7.585%
- Dependent repos count: 20.645%
npmjs.org: @josedvq/ajv
Another JSON Schema Validator
- Homepage: https://ajv.js.org
- Licenses: MIT
- Latest release: 8.8.4 (published about 4 years ago)
- Last Synced: 2026-01-31T14:37:51.705Z (7 days ago)
- Versions: 3
- Dependent Packages: 1
- Dependent Repositories: 1
- Downloads: 8 Last month
-
Rankings:
- Stargazers count: 0.928%
- Forks count: 1.319%
- Dependent repos count: 10.768%
- Average: 12.149%
- Dependent packages count: 21.31%
- Downloads: 26.418%
- Maintainers (1)
-
Funding:
- type: github
- url: https://github.com/sponsors/epoberezkin
npmjs.org: @getrover/ajv
Rover fork of AJV
- Homepage: https://ajv.js.org
- Licenses: MIT
- Latest release: 0.1.1 (published 12 months ago)
- Last Synced: 2026-01-31T14:37:49.959Z (7 days ago)
- Versions: 2
- Dependent Packages: 0
- Dependent Repositories: 0
- Downloads: 7 Last month
-
Rankings:
- Stargazers count: 0.715%
- Forks count: 1.065%
- Average: 15.788%
- Dependent repos count: 25.087%
- Dependent packages count: 36.286%
- Maintainers (3)
-
Funding:
- type: github
- url: https://github.com/sponsors/epoberezkin
repo1.maven.org: org.webjars.npm:redocly__ajv
WebJar for @redocly/ajv
- Homepage: https://www.webjars.org
- Documentation: https://appdoc.app/artifact/org.webjars.npm/redocly__ajv/
- Licenses: MIT
- Latest release: 8.11.2 (published over 1 year ago)
- Last Synced: 2026-01-31T14:38:35.511Z (7 days ago)
- Versions: 5
- Dependent Packages: 1
- Dependent Repositories: 0
-
Rankings:
- Stargazers count: 1.653%
- Forks count: 4.814%
- Average: 17.611%
- Dependent repos count: 31.98%
- Dependent packages count: 31.998%
repo1.maven.org: org.webjars.bowergithub.ajv-validator:ajv
WebJar for ajv
- Homepage: https://www.webjars.org
- Documentation: https://appdoc.app/artifact/org.webjars.bowergithub.ajv-validator/ajv/
- Licenses: MIT
- Latest release: 6.12.6 (published over 5 years ago)
- Last Synced: 2026-01-31T14:38:30.723Z (7 days ago)
- Versions: 2
- Dependent Packages: 0
- Dependent Repositories: 0
-
Rankings:
- Stargazers count: 1.653%
- Forks count: 4.814%
- Average: 21.827%
- Dependent repos count: 31.98%
- Dependent packages count: 48.86%
npmjs.org: sdhua-ajv
Another JSON Schema Validator
- Homepage: https://github.com/ajv-validator/ajv
- Licenses: MIT
- Latest release: 6.12.6 (published over 1 year ago)
- Last Synced: 2026-01-31T14:37:49.119Z (7 days ago)
- Versions: 1
- Dependent Packages: 0
- Dependent Repositories: 0
- Downloads: 1 Last month
-
Rankings:
- Dependent repos count: 25.719%
- Average: 31.504%
- Dependent packages count: 37.289%
- Maintainers (1)
-
Funding:
- type: github
- url: https://github.com/sponsors/epoberezkin
npmjs.org: @benasher44/ajv
Another JSON Schema Validator
- Homepage: https://ajv.js.org
- Licenses: MIT
- Latest release: 8.12.1 (published about 2 years ago)
- Last Synced: 2026-01-31T14:37:51.148Z (7 days ago)
- Versions: 1
- Dependent Packages: 0
- Dependent Repositories: 0
- Downloads: 1 Last month
-
Rankings:
- Dependent repos count: 33.758%
- Average: 40.935%
- Dependent packages count: 48.111%
- Maintainers (1)
-
Funding:
- type: github
- url: https://github.com/sponsors/epoberezkin
Dependencies
- actions/checkout v2 composite
- actions/setup-node v2 composite
- coverallsapp/github-action master composite
- actions/checkout v2 composite
- actions/setup-node v2 composite
- benchmark ^2.1.4 development
- @ajv-validator/config ^0.3.0 development
- @rollup/plugin-commonjs ^24.0.0 development
- @rollup/plugin-json ^6.0.0 development
- @rollup/plugin-node-resolve ^15.0.1 development
- @rollup/plugin-typescript ^10.0.1 development
- @types/chai ^4.2.12 development
- @types/mocha ^10.0.0 development
- @types/node ^18.11.9 development
- @types/require-from-string ^1.2.0 development
- @typescript-eslint/eslint-plugin ^3.8.0 development
- @typescript-eslint/parser ^3.8.0 development
- ajv-formats ^3.0.0-rc.0 development
- browserify ^17.0.0 development
- chai ^4.0.1 development
- cross-env ^7.0.2 development
- dayjs ^1.10.4 development
- dayjs-plugin-utc ^0.1.2 development
- eslint ^7.8.1 development
- eslint-config-prettier ^7.0.0 development
- fast-uri ^2.1.0 development
- glob ^8.0.2 development
- husky ^8.0.2 development
- if-node-version ^1.0.0 development
- jimp ^0.16.1 development
- js-beautify ^1.7.3 development
- json-schema-test ^2.0.0 development
- karma ^6.0.0 development
- karma-chrome-launcher ^3.0.0 development
- karma-mocha ^2.0.0 development
- lint-staged ^13.0.3 development
- mocha ^10.0.0 development
- module-from-string ^3.1.3 development
- node-fetch ^3.0.0 development
- nyc ^15.0.0 development
- prettier ^2.3.1 development
- re2 ^1.16.0 development
- rollup ^2.44.0 development
- rollup-plugin-terser ^7.0.2 development
- ts-node ^10.0.0 development
- tsify ^5.0.2 development
- typescript ^4.8.0 development
- fast-deep-equal ^3.1.1
- json-schema-traverse ^1.0.0
- require-from-string ^2.0.2
- uri-js ^4.2.2